I have the core components of my first build installed (I've combined and repaired PCs before, so I have some experience with the hands-on work) all of which being the PSU, motherboard, RAM, CPU, CPU fan, and the system fan. My problem is that whenever I try to boot the PC, nothing is displayed on my monitor in HDMI nor VGA.  I've reseated the RAM, PSU, and the CPU, but still nothing. I've also cleared the CMOS with the same result.

 

Here are all the parts:

CPU - FX-6300 (with stock cooler)
Motherboard - GA-78LMT-USB3
RAM - G.Skill 8GB (2 x 4GB) DDR3 PC3-12800 1600MHz Ripjaws Series (9-9-9-24) Dual Channel kit

PSU - EVGA 500W 80PLUS

The FX6300 is a CPU without an iGPU.

You need to buy a graphics card.
